MARKETING AND COMMUNICATIONS COORDINATOR
Preferred start date:
July 2023
Employment type:
Permanent - four or five days a week
Location:
Current hybrid arrangement - place of work is Head Office, Liverpool Street, London. Currently 2 days per week in the office and the remainder, worked remotely from home.
Reporting to:
Director of Communications
- Do you share our mission that every child can and will learn to read regardless of background or need? Are you excited about great content and the power of sharing it across platforms?_
- We are looking for a confident, enthusiastic person to raise the profile of Ruth Miskin Training, share valuable content, ensure our website, social media and comms are clear and uptodate and market our training and support to schools._
Essential skills and qualities
- Highly organised, efficient scheduler
- Great attention to detail
- Manage workload and prioritise based on urgency and importance
- Commitment to inclusivity and diversity
- Clear communicator, confident and concise writer
- A team player
- Confident with excel spreadsheets
- Understanding of SEO improving leads and traffic by conducting research and analysing SEO trends
- Awareness of GDPR
- Confident with WordPress website building and editing, Photoshop, media studio
Social media
- Create and schedule content and quote cards
- Evaluate analytics
- Liaise with filming team to provide film clips
- Follow TES, The Guardian, BBC, Schools Week, Ofsted and DfE for content to share
- Identify archived posts to repost
- Track users that tag RMT/RWI and retweet
- Monitor competitors' social media
Website content
- Build and edit new pages
- Add content to newsfeed on website and portal
- Keep quotes/testimonials and news up to date
- Liaise with filming team re valuable content
- Improve SEO
Digital campaigns
- Create campaigns to promote awareness of our training using Mailchimp
- Liaise with training coordinators weekly to market regional trainings
- Coordinate with OUP re new publishing and OUP campaign timelines
- Set up and market free taster events via Eventbrite
Diversity and inclusion
- Add comms to internal homepage
- Keep booklist up to date with images
- Schedule book posts to social media
- Run diversity calendar
Create case studies and testimonial content
- Contact schools with surveys/questionnaires, case studies and testimonials
- Proofread and design case studies once written by Director of Communications
- Contact schools re photos, SM handles, permissions for publishing
- Add recent Ofsted reports to success stories page with quotes
- Monitor evaluations after trainings
- Add testimonials to channels
YouTube
- Add content to YouTube and create playlists
- Work with Oxford University Press to maximise views
Internal comms
- Add content to markcomms and diversity internal homepage
General
- Send monthly newsletter to subscribers
- Ensure all images from schools have permission to publish
- Keep spreadsheet of all marketing films and content on RMT channels.
